引言:数字货币的未来由轻量钱包引领

在数字货币日益普及的今天,以太坊作为领先的区块链平台,吸引了无数开发者与投资者的目光。但在这个快速发展的生态系统中,开发一个轻量的钱包应用——是什么样的体验呢?今天就让我带你一起深入了解......

什么是轻量钱包?

打造轻量级以太坊钱包:简约、高效、零门槛

轻量钱包,顾名思义,是一种不需要用户下载整个区块链数据的以太坊钱包。这意味着,用户不仅可以节省存储空间,还能更快地进行交易。这种便利性简直就像在拥挤的地铁上,一下子找到了一块独立的空间——每个人都渴望的那种自由。

轻量钱包的优势:你无法拒绝的理由

首先,轻量钱包在用户体验上有着极大的优势。相较于传统的全节点钱包,轻量钱包更易于上手。它通常不需要复杂的安装过程,用户只需简单几步就能启动。这就像是在享受一杯香浓的咖啡,过程简单,却能带来无与伦比的愉悦体验。

其次,安全性也是轻量钱包的一大卖点。虽然用户不需存储繁重的区块链数据,但他们仍然可以借助第三方服务维持较高的安全标准。当然,用户在选择钱包时,仍需要谨慎,选择信誉良好的钱包提供商,这就像在市场上挑选水果一样,要仔细辨别——只有确保品质,才能保证健康。

以太坊轻量钱包开发的基本步骤

打造轻量级以太坊钱包:简约、高效、零门槛

那么,开发一个以太坊轻量钱包需要哪些步骤呢?首先,我们需要设定目标,明确钱包的功能需求。这里有几个关键点要考虑——用户支付、代币管理、交易历史和安全性等。就像搭建一座大楼,基础设施的建设至关重要,不可忽视。

第1步:确定开发平台

你可以选择Android、iOS,或者是Web类应用。不同的平台将决定你钱包的用户群体,就像是不同的餐厅风格满足不同的食客需求。

第2步:选择技术栈

一旦确定了平台,接下来就是选择技术栈。通常来说,以太坊的开发人员会选择JavaScript、Python、Ruby或Go等,这些都可以帮助你实现钱包的基本功能。记住,选择合适的技术就像在组建一支乐队,乐器的搭配将直接影响最终演出的效果。

第3步:构建用户界面

用户体验是轻量钱包成败的关键!美观且易用的界面将吸引更多用户,就像一个诱人的招牌,能够迅速吸引路人的目光。因此,界面的设计应简洁而不失个性,流畅而不乏趣味。这里,我建议使用一些流行的设计工具,比如Figma或Sketch,来提升你的设计质量。

第4步:实现钱包的核心功能

钱包的核心功能包括创建钱包、发送和接收以太币、查看余额等。这些功能相当于钱包的“心脏”,直接关系到用户的使用体验。在实现这些功能时,要特别注意代码的和系统的安全性,确保用户的数据不会受到侵害。

第5步:测试和发布

开发完成后,别急着发布,别忘了进行充分的测试。测试不仅仅是找bug,更是提升应用质量的良机。邀请你身边的朋友来体验一下钱包的各项功能,获取反馈......这无异于一次小型的用户研究,帮助你找到潜在的问题。

轻量钱包的未来:直面挑战与机遇

尽管以太坊轻量钱包有着无数的优势,但在实际开发中,还是会面临各种挑战。例如,如何解决网络延时造成的用户体验问题?怎样确保用户的私钥安全?又如何及时响应市场哦变化......这些都是开发者们需要面对的复杂局面。

结论:踏上轻量钱包开发之路,一起迎接数字货币的未来

无论你是开发新手,还是有经验的开发者,创建一个以太坊轻量钱包都是一个值得尝试的挑战。随着区块链技术的不断进步,轻量钱包的前景也将愈加广阔。走上这条路,你可能会遇到困难,但只要坚持探索,总能在这个领域中获得成功。

所以,准备好迎接这个令人兴奋的旅程了吗?开始动手,打造属于你的轻量钱包,拥抱这个充满机遇的时代吧!

(本文仅为示例,实际写作时请从内容、结构、设计等多方面进一步扩展和深化,直至达到3700字的要求。)